The Unexpected
Expect surprise at every turn in these journeys filled with mystery, twists, and powerful revelations.
Ramón Who Speaks to Ghosts
After a volcanic eruption, Ramón walks the island of La Palma with his microphone, looking for ghosts.
SIGNAL
Starring Emmy winner Christopher Eccleston as Ray, a railway signalman whose routine night shift turns into a race to save a life after spotting Billy - a distressed young man trespassing on the tracks, played by BAFTA winner Jack Rowan.
The Birthday Gift
In this playful, cross-cultural family drama, an unexpected guest upends the lives of an Argentine mother and daughter over the course of an intimate birthday dinner one icy Chicago night.
CAN I PUT YOU ON HOLD
A man struggles with the crushing bureaucracy of immigration as he waits on hold with his immigration lawyer, trying to keep hope alive for his future with his fiancée, only to face a devastating setback that forces him to reconsider everything.
Child of the Rouge
The powerful recounting of a young girl's harrowing entry into the world on April 17, 1975, the day the Khmer Rouge seized Phnom Penh.
American Rampage
In 1995, Shawn Nelson, an unemployed plumber and veteran, stole an M-60 tank from the California National Guard armory and flattened cars, fire hydrants utility poles and even an R.V. But what drove Nelson to invent his own apocalypse?
Scope
With the help of her therapist, Antonia must discover why she has an extreme obsession with circles before it's too late.
Plastic Pastures
Rachel is desperate to escape a party when a sudden alert changes everything, pushing her toward an unexpected refuge and an impossible choice.
